Wow, that thing hooks great for such a light rear end.
It's not as light out back as it would look, 1680lbs on the rear axle and 2170lbs out front with me in it. That's a 44/56 split which is really good for a tank. Its a little known secret that El Caminos have a better weight ratio than the Chevelle body because of the additional length/weight of the body after the rear axle. Station wagons do too, but that's another story, LoL. For a 4-link rear end to work well a minimum 45/55 split is recommended by chassis tuners.
